What will I learn?
This course offers a quick, hands-on way to master complex numbers in a+bi form, covering key operations, pitfalls, conjugates, modulus, and inverses. You'll switch between rectangular, polar, and exponential forms, apply Euler’s formula, and use De Moivre’s Theorem for powers and roots. Visual exercises in the complex plane will strengthen your grasp of rotations, scaling, and geometric verification.
